Welcome to the Alameda County EAC
May 6, 2008
Mission Statement
The Alameda County Employer Advisory Council and the Employment Development Department is committed to:
- Providing opportunities for information resources, networking, education, and services
- Strengthening the links between EDD and employers
- Utilizing EDD programs and services in achieving mutual goals
- Facilitating local economic growth that benefits the community
Benefits of Membership
- Stay current with changes in employment law through presentations by expert speakers at general membership meetings
- Save time and money by learning better ways to use EDD's recruiting, interviewing, and placement services
- Receive assistance on a wide variety of employer/employee relationship topics through access to a management hotline
- Network with peers
- Keep abreast of current information through CEAC and EAC newsletters
- Have a voice in EDD procedure and policy through a direct link to EDD's management
The Alameda County Employer Advisory Council includes Fremont, Hayward, Union City, Newark, Castro Valley, the Tri Valley areas of Dublin, Pleasanton and Livermore.
Board/Planning Meetings are usually held each month, beginning promptly after our seminars. Notification is mailed to each member including location, date and agenda. We encourage all interested members to attend these meetings and to participate in the planning of our seminars.
We provide excellent programs with a variety of topics and outstanding speakers. Membership runs from January through December, and is by company, not individual.
Membership dues are $50.00 paid annually. Our seminar cost are $20 members and $30 non-members.
